INTERNAL MEMO — Branch Managers

Re: Joint Venture Proposal with Ostrand Marine

Talks with Ostrand Marine on a shared logistics venture covering the Delmere corridor are advancing. Proposed split: 55/45 in our favor, with our Caldwick depot contributed as an asset. Expect diligence visits at select branches over the next month; cooperate fully, disclose nothing externally. Staffing impacts are minimal in year one. Decision expected at the June committee. Further plan specifics appear directly below.

board note of kafof-yahag: Druaelox Foods plans to raise the Holwyn list price by 35 percent in July.

## Releases

Pedalsort is the rebalancing tool that tells the Gravenport bike-share crews which docks to drain and fill each morning. We release every two weeks from the `release` branch. Each release gets a version tag, an automated changelog, and a smoke run against the previous week's trip data. New contributors shouldn't cut releases solo for their first month. Every artifact uploaded to the internal registry must carry a signature; the release pipeline signs with the key below.

deploy key for kagup-bawig: bky9_ZMq28eTw9

Ticket: Config drift on Nightloom backfill scheduler

The staging and production instances of Nightloom have diverged. Staging picked up the shorter retry backoff and the 4-worker cap from last sprint; production is still running the older values, so nightly backfills finish two hours later than expected. Nothing is failing, but the drift makes incident triage confusing. Proposing we reconcile this week. For the sync, production currently reports the following.

config for yahof-tajop:
zorath:
  pin: 7493
  metrics_host: metrics.zorath.tolvaqsys.internal
  tenant: praiel
  seal: seal_fd9cd4f1

# Timetabler Environments

Welcome, future maintainer. Timetabler is the school timetable solver behind the Norvale district pilot, and it runs in three environments: dev, staging, and prod. Dev uses a tiny synthetic school, staging mirrors real rosters with scrambled names, and prod is the real deal — be careful there. Solver timeouts and constraint weights differ per environment, which trips people up constantly. Don't copy prod settings into staging; it masks bugs. Staging currently runs with the following configuration values.

settings of tagug-fajof:
[zorwyn]
host = zorwyn.nelvrosys.corp
user = zorwyn_svc
database = zorwyn_prod